Watson to Reacquire Partner: Washington HR consultancy Watson Wyatt Worldwide plans to acquire its partner in the Netherlands sometime during the first quarter of 2007, according to the Washington Business Journal. Although declining to release details of the proposed transaction, Watson Wyatt’s acquisition of Watson Wyatt Brans & Co.—created when its Dutch office merged with Dutch actuarial consultant Brans & Co. for $37 million in 1999—continues a string of deals. Last summer it bought boutique compensation company Briggs & Sands, while in 2005 it acquired Davis, Conder, Enderle & Sloan, a Chicago-based actuarial and retirement benefits consulting firm.
